2025 NFL Draft Prospect Interview: Cain Johnson, OL, Augustana College (IL)

  • Name: Cain Johnson
  • Position: OL
  • College: Augustana College (IL)
  • Height: 6’2″
  • Weight: 305 lbs
  • X (Twitter): @CainJohnson17
  • Instagram: @crj_23

What made you decide you wanted to be a football player?

At the beginning I played flag football in kindergarten and fell in love with the game and the process of everything.

What are your favorite moments from your football life?

Senior night in high school seeing all my family out there and senior night in college seeing my family and support system there and all the people that helped get me to where I am were my favorite moments if it wasn’t for them, I wouldn’t be where I am today.

What are you looking to achieve as a football player going forward?

I just really want to make it to the next level and put it on for my community and Augustana College and trying to make everyone proud.

If you could hang out with any football player past or present for a day, who and why?

Trent Williams, because of the longevity he’s had and played at a high level so long and also how he is outside of the game and conducts himself off the field.

Which one of your family members inspires you the most and why?

My mother, growing up without a father, my mom seeing her work 2 jobs and helping me with the Washington DC trip, travel baseball and getting food on my plate. And I can’t thank her enough and I wouldn’t be where I am today without her and I genuinely wouldn’t be in this position without her.

What is your favorite offensive scheme and why?

Spread, I love pass sets and being able to show my athletic ability in space and being able to showcase that and being able to stop smaller guys who are quicker.

What should we know about Cain Johnson the person?

Family first, whether it’s family or a team I’d go to battle for them, and nobody has to worry about me living up to standards and I’m very loyal.

What stands out about your film the most?

My athletic ability and ability to stay and latch onto guys and my grip strength and I played a lot of sports growing up and it gave me body control, awareness and coordination.

How do you handle challenges both in life and on the football field?

Just take it one step at a time and not looking into the past or future and live in the moment and getting the task done at hand and moving forward.

What would a team get in a player like you?

Dedication to the game and dedication to my craft and knowledge playing both defensive line and offensive line can help me through situations. And the competitor I am.

What do you love the most about the game of football?

The hard work and determination and friendships the game has given me.

Who is the most underrated player you’ve played with and why?

Chase Tatum, he was a beast through my college years and when I transitioned from the defensive line to offensive line, he really helped me and has a 405 bench, is undersized at 6 foot 225 pounds and reps with him were like game reps day in and day out.
